The president of the Malta Football Association Dr Joe Mifsud inaugurated the new artificial pitch at Kalkara FC’s football ground. The project was financed by the MFA, UEFA’s Hat-Trick Programme and Kalkara Football Club.
The inauguration was attended by Mr Chris Agius MP, Opposition spokeman for Youths & Sports, Dr Stephen Spiteri, Kalkara’s Mayor Michael Cohen and Council Members, MFA’s vice-presidents Ludovico Micallef and Dr Peter Fenech, the committees of Kalkara FC and Kalkara St Joseph Youth Nursery, players, sponsors and other distinguished guests.
The programme included the raising of a new club’s flag by two children from the youth nursery, speeches and unveiling of a commemorative plaque by the presidents of Kalkara FC and the MFA, blessing of the pitch by Kalkara’s archpriest, the Rev. Anton Galea Scannura, a football match between children from the youth nursery and a reception.
The celebrations will continue in the coming days with a Thanksgiving Mass and a football match between the present team of Kalkara FC and a team composed of players who played for Kalkara Utd FC in the past.
Works on the levelling of the pitch and laying of the artificial turf on a surface measuring 75 metres by 55 metres were completed in two months by 389 Ltd.
Other works completed recently were the installation of a new chain-link fence financed by the Kunsill Malti ghall-Isport and upgrading of the floodlights system and other maintenance works through the collaboration of Kalkara Local Council.
